# GitOps Update — consumer setup
## What you need
- **GitOps repo** — holds the configuration files (e.g. `Chart.yaml`, `values.yaml`)
- **Consumer repo** — builds artifacts and triggers the update
- **Bottitoken** — Gitea token with write access to the GitOps repo only
Two repos, isolated access. The consumer never writes to GitOps directly;
it dispatches a workflow that clones, updates, commits, and pushes.
---
## 1. GitOps-repo setup
Create `.gitea/workflows/gitops-service.yaml`:
```yaml

## 3. Token summary
| Token | Where | Scope | Purpose |
|---|---|---|---|
| `GITOPS_DISPATCH_TOKEN` (manual) | Consumer secrets | write GitOps repo | Dispatches the GitOps workflow |
| `GITHUB_TOKEN` (auto) | Consumer workflow | write consumer repo | Sets commit-status on consumer's commit |
| `GITEA_TOKEN` (auto) | GitOps workflow | write GitOps repo | Clone, push, commit-status in GitOps repo |
---
## 4. What happens at runtime
1. Consumer's `gitops-dispatch.yml` generates a unique `dispatch_id` and POSTs it to the GitOps repo
2. GitOps workflow clones its own repo, applies `yq`, commits + pushes
3. Consumer polls the GitOps repo's runs until the workflow completes
4. Consumer lists recent commits and finds the matching one by commit message `"gitops: update version to X.Y.Z"`
5. Consumer sets commit-status `gitops/{repo}[/{prefix}]` on its own commit with a link to the exact GitOps commit
6. If no matching commit is found (no change or error), the job fails
7. On failure, `GITOPS_SUMMARY` still flows through `report-summary` with `status=failure`
---
## 5. GIT_TAG_PREFIX (optional)
If the same consumer repo dispatches updates for multiple components (e.g. Docker image + Helm chart), set `GIT_TAG_PREFIX` in your `gitea-env.conf`:
```
GIT_TAG_PREFIX=docker/
```
Each component gets its own commit-status context:
| Prefix | Context |
|---|---|
| (empty) | `gitops/agent-platform` |
| `docker/` | `gitops/agent-platform/docker` |
| `helm/` | `gitops/agent-platform/helm` |
This prevents status overwrites between parallel dispatch jobs.
